Credit to https://medium.com/@contactblockwife for The Decibel poetry format, The explanation is as follows:

The Decibel poem is composed of ten stanzas in total.

The first stanza begins with one line, increasing one line at a time, ending at ten lines.

Each stanza increases the number of syllables per line, from one syllable in the first line until you compose the tenth stanza with ten lines of ten syllables each.

Death.

Quite,
Still peace.

Approaching,
Without care,
For consent.

Without warning,
Without remorse,
With no retries,
With no backup.

No bribe high enough,
No cry loud enough,
No threat great enough,
Nothing we can do,
Except acceptance.

I don’t know when it’s here,
I don’t know how it comes,
I can’t control my fate,
I can’t change what arrives,
But one thing I can do,
Is greet the knock with pride.

Pride in what I accomplished,
Pride that I have loved many,
Pride that I was generous,
And gave what I could through words,
Through money, through thoughtfulness,
Through patience for others ways,
Most important, acceptance.

All men die, not all truly live,
All men live, not always for love,
All lives are lost in one last breath,
Not every life spends it breathing,
Spends it listening to others,
Their broken hearts, their sorry past,
Not every soul can handle it,
Acceptance in mortality.

My death will have me when it’s earned me,
My death will bring my closest friends down,
Ev’ry death before in history,
Is too expensive of a payment,
For the loved ones who are left behind,
Emotions rise like comets through skies,
Breaking homes, breaking hearts even more,
Making plans reluctantly knowing,
We will never be truly ready.

But there will be stories told at my death,
My funeral will bring folks together,
In remembrance of what I have done,
For my precious and dear relationships,
That I have collected over the years,
And treated with respect as best I could,
I hope they see me and say something like,
“To my loving friend who I miss so much,
They were weird, loved ducks, may they rest in peace,”
But I will not accept my death until-…
